Sub-Zero error code EC 50 appears when your refrigerator's water filter needs replacement. This is a routine maintenance alert that ensures your water and ice remain clean and fresh. The error will continue displaying until you install a new filter and reset the system.

When to Call a Professional

Call a professional if you cannot locate the filter housing, if the new filter won't fit properly, or if water continues leaking after installation. Also contact Sub-Zero service if the EC 50 error persists after completing all steps and resetting the system.

Frequently Asked Questions

How often should I replace my Sub-Zero water filter?
Sub-Zero recommends replacing water filters every 12 months or after filtering approximately 375 gallons of water, whichever comes first. Heavy usage may require more frequent replacement.
What happens if I ignore the EC 50 error code?
Ignoring EC 50 won't damage your refrigerator, but water and ice quality will decline. Old filters can become breeding grounds for bacteria and may affect taste and odor of your water and ice.
Can I use generic water filters in my Sub-Zero refrigerator?
While generic filters may fit, Sub-Zero recommends using genuine Sub-Zero filters to ensure optimal performance and maintain your warranty. Generic filters may not meet the same filtration standards.
Why is my water cloudy after changing the filter?
Cloudy water is normal immediately after filter replacement due to air bubbles and loose carbon particles. Run 2-3 gallons through the dispenser and the water should clear up completely.
Will EC 50 error affect my refrigerator's cooling performance?
No, the EC 50 error only affects water filtration and does not impact your refrigerator's cooling, freezing, or ice-making capabilities. Your food will stay fresh while this error is displayed.
